How Will Samsung’s Bespoke AI Appliances Transform Homes?

Samsung’s latest foray into the world of smart home appliances, through its Bespoke AI line, is set to significantly alter how we interact with our household devices. Imagine having your refrigerator not just cool your food but also offer recipe recommendations based on the items it recognizes inside. This unprecedented level of convenience is exactly what Samsung’s AI vision technology promises. With the integration of AI into appliances like these, the way we manage our kitchens will be smarter, more intuitive, and tailored to our tastes and needs.

The transformative capability of these appliances goes beyond just the kitchen. The air conditioner operable via geo-fencing presents a future where your home begins to cool to your desired temperature the moment you enter a certain vicinity, ensuring the utmost comfort without any manual input. This intelligent automation extends to laundry with washing machines that learn and adapt to your cleaning habits. Samsung’s vision for a home that actively supports and simplifies daily tasks is rapidly materializing into reality, ensuring that each appliance enhances the overall quality of life.

Promoting Sustainability and Energy Efficiency

Samsung’s AI Energy Mode is spearheading a green revolution in home appliances, marrying sustainability with technical innovation. By learning how consumers use their devices and adjusting to the environment, these intelligent systems not only elevate user experience but also champion eco-friendly practices. Energy conservation is a key selling point for eco-conscious buyers looking to minimize their ecological footprint.

The financial and environmental benefits from such technology are significant. Imagine a fridge smart enough to suggest ways to reduce food waste or a washing machine that gauges exact water needs. Samsung’s Bespoke AI series isn’t just creating efficient appliances; it’s fostering an eco-aware household ecosystem. This initiative by Samsung sets a standard for the industry and consumers, heralding an era where our homes actively contribute to environmental conservation.
